Output 58e3aaf91d6d1f0b066fe4aae5d973d18a04fdbb143ec91738e8de36872fcae9:3

value
1682226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2cfdd964659682ea591fc949f7a331275490cf2 OP_EQUAL
address
3PptTiiNwFuacM2TBd3EUKSdibcSmGwgbR
transaction
58e3aaf91d6d1f0b066fe4aae5d973d18a04fdbb143ec91738e8de36872fcae9
spent
true